On July 2, I was on Etihad Airways’ first flight ever from Abu Dhabi to Hartsfield-Jackson Atlanta International Airport.This was to celebrate the route’s launch, which is the carrier’s new longest link by distance. I traveled in business class as a guest of the airline. I was on A6-XWE, a 5.9-year-old Airbus A350-1000. It was a nearly full flight.
